We are discussing what happened by Crius Yamsuf that the Rebanishlam said, Ma Titsakelai, Dondavin, rather Klausaro should just travel and the Yamulsplit. And we explained that there was a very important change in what Klausaro was doing over there. The point was that Klausaro should feel as if there's no Tsara at all. No, and the Rebanishlam will split the Yams. Travel as if there's no Yam there.

There's dry land. Why is it going to split in the squs of the Betachan that Klausaro had? That there's no Yam there. There's only dry land. And this is the secret of what Klausaro attained over there. That's why Klausaro was zaykhah to Zekay Livanweyuh to have a revelation of seeing Akadish Baghuh with clarity. They saw the Rebanishlelam in Parshis, Yisraib and Ma Tentayra. But over there the Shamaiam opened up. That's why they saw Akadish Baghuh. By Crius Yamsuf there was no opening of the Shamaiam they were able to see Akadish Baghuh straight. Why? Because they came to the perspective as if if the Rebanishlam says it's dry, it's dry. Even though to me it looks like it's a Yam. That's the squs that Klausaro had.

And it's important to understand this. Because if there's a Tsarah, if they view it as if they're facing a raging sea and the matriya are behind them and the midburs are on the right and they're in all difficult situation. So then they don't deserve to be saved. Like Daya Khayim says. Because Halalawave Dayava is a halalawave Dayava that didn't deserve to be saved. But if there's no Tsarah, because you see it as if it's dry land because the Rebanish lam tells you that it's dry land, so now there's no Tsar anymore. So of course you get saved. That's how Klausaro was saved. Because you remove the Tsarah. When in your mind you understand that there's no Tsarah here, it's dry land. You remove the Tsarah and then you get saved. That's why Klausaro were Zaykhah to have such a connection to Akadish Barahu, Zaykh Ali

Van Veil. They were able to see the world for even a little bit from the perspective of the Rebanish Shlata. It looks naturally like a Yam, it's not a Yam, it's dry land. Now, obviously for a regular person in a regular situation, the Rebanishlam never told you he's going to split the Yam. So it's a little bit more difficult because you have to rely that the Rebanishlam is going to help you even though he didn't tell it to you. But as we said many times, that's the essence of the Tachhan. You rely on the chess of Akadish Barahu that he's going to help you. So even though it's not exactly like Riyasem's, but the concept is the same. You understand that the Rebanishlam is taking care of you. You rely on him. You're not concerned.
